#f4b778 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#f4b778 is composed of 95.7% red, 71.8% green and 47.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 25% magenta, 50.8% yellow and 4.3% black. It has a hue angle of 30.5 degrees, a saturation of 84.9% and a lightness of 71.4%. #f4b778 color hex could be obtained by blending #fffff0 with #e96f00. Closest websafe color is: #ffcc66.

#f4b778 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#f4b778 has RGB values of R:244, G:183, B:120 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.25, Y:0.51,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 16037752.
